Output 66354d85e74b37044d9b473e6e127bb48088738db35da8b33dfce851443d9a65:34

value
375989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e3000f72ee822d9c756012f665e5578b6516f77 OP_EQUAL
address
38pS8sF37xzR5tuBYTSaorH2ttzFz7dewF
transaction
66354d85e74b37044d9b473e6e127bb48088738db35da8b33dfce851443d9a65
spent
true